Condensation on double-glazed windows is a natural phenomenon that happens when temperatures drop at night and water vapour in the air turns into liquid water on cold surfaces. Condensation can occur on any surface that is below the dewpoint. However condensation can be a real problem if it occurs within your double-glazed windows since it can make the glass foggy and difficult to see through. The only way to fix a misted window is to replace the sealed unit. It's expensive however it is cheaper than replacing the whole window. A new, sealed unit also comes with a guarantee. It is also essential to find a qualified tradesman who has experience in the repair of double glazing. The hermetic seal can be the cause of a misted double-glazed window. The seal around the unit's edge has deteriorated and allowed moisture to get between the glass panels. This does not mean that you will need to replace the window, as the frame is still in good condition. The most common solution to a misted window is to replace the sealed unit, which is far less expensive than replacing the entire window. It is also a great opportunity to upgrade to energy efficient glass that is A-rated to save on your heating bills.
